"Till The Fat Lady Sings" is a high energy country-pop album brought to you by Kansas' own Rusty Rierson. Randy has all the elements in place with great melodies, harmonies, arrangements and performances. Rusty's voice leads the pack with conviction and his song writing ability is superior. Everything seems to fall into place and the result for the listener is a compilation that will spin in your player for years to come. Highlights are the title track "Till The Fat Lady Sings" and "Will You Be My Girl." It is no doubt the title track features a solid arrangement, catchy lyrics and some fantastic harmony in the backing vocals. "Will You Be My Girl" slows things down a bit with a beautiful piano progression. It then evolves into a powerful, heartfelt ballad led by a soulful vocal performance. "My Island & Me" has a great carefree quality to it as it cleverly borders on island music in the arrangement. Fans of country-pop music should definitely pick up "Till The Fat Lady Sings."
